- The distance between Ruoqiang, China and Fort Smith, Nt, Canada is approximately 8,848 km or 5,498 mi.
- To reach Ruoqiang in this distance one would set out from Fort Smith, Nt bearing 344.2°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Ruoqiang bearing 190.1° or S .
- Ruoqiang has a mid-latitude cool desert climate (BWk) whereas Fort Smith, Nt has a boreal subarctic climate with no dry season (Dfc).
- Ruoqiang is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Fort Smith, Nt is in or near the boreal moist forest biome.
- The average temperature is 14.5 °C (26.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 6.7 °C (12.1°F) less in Ruoqiang.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 328 mm (12.9 in) less which is equivalent to 328 l/m² (8.05 US gal/ft²) or 3,280,000 l/ha (350,654 US gal/ac) less. About 0 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21° higher in Ruoqiang than in Fort Smith, Nt.
